Suchergebnisse für Anfrage "kotlin"

4 die antwort

Kotlin: Was bedeutet "return @"?

Ich verwende RxJava in einem meiner Projekte. Ich habe eine meiner Klassen mit dem Android Studio-Plugin und in einer von map @ nach Kotlin konvertierflatMap Lambda (Func1 in Java), Zwischenergebnisse sehen wie folgt aus:@Func1. Ich habe keine ...

4 die antwort

Erstelle eine benutzerdefinierte View / ViewGroup-Klasse in Anko DSL

Ich möchte eine benutzerdefinierte Ansicht erstellen, die nur ein Wrapper einiger Android-Ansichten ist. Ich habe versucht, eine benutzerdefinierte ViewGroup zu erstellen, die das Layout der untergeordneten Ansichten verwaltet, aber ich benötige ...

10 die antwort

RequiresApi vs TargetApi android annotations

Was ist der Unterschied zwischenRequiresApi undTargetApi? Sample in kotlin: @RequiresApi(api = Build.VERSION_CODES.M) @TargetApi(Build.VERSION_CODES.M) class FingerprintHandlerM() : ...

TOP-Veröffentlichungen

4 die antwort

Rückkehr von Lambdas oder Kotlin: "Rückkehr" ist hier nicht erlaubt

Ich versuche, eine Funktion zu schreiben, die mir sagt, dass die Zeichenfolge schön ist. Schön bedeutet, dass die Zeichenfolge mindestens eine Wiederholung von Buchstaben in der Zeichenfolge enthält. Aber ich kann nicht von Lambda zurückkehren, ...

6 die antwort

Default-Argumente vs Überladungen, wann welche verwendet werden sollen

In Kotlin gibt es zwei Möglichkeiten, einen optionalen Parameter auszudrücken, indem Sie entweder den Standardargumentwert angeben: fun foo(parameter: Any, option: Boolean = false) { ... }oder durch Einführung einer Überlastung: fun ...

6 die antwort

Wie kann ich festlegen, dass ein Kotlin-Erweiterungsfunktionsparameter dem erweiterten Typ entspricht?

Ich möchte eine Erweiterungsmethode für einen generischen Typ T schreiben, wobei der übereinstimmende Typ einen Methodenparameter einschränkt. Ich möchte dies kompilieren: "Hello".thing("world")Aber das nicht, da 42 kein String ...

2 die antwort

Wird kapt in maven unterstützt?

Ist es möglich, kapt (kotlin annotation processing) in einem Maven-basierten Projekt auszuführen? Wenn ja, wie kann ich kapt in maven build system integrieren?

8 die antwort

Programmatisch die Spring Boot-Anwendung neu starten / Spring Context aktualisieren

Ich versuche, meine Spring-Anwendung programmgesteuert neu zu starten, ohne dass der Benutzer eingreifen muss. rundsätzlich habe ich eine Seite, auf der der Modus der Anwendung geändert werden kann (dh das derzeit aktive Profil wird geändert). ...

4 die antwort

Können Erweiterungsfunktionen "statisch" aufgerufen werden?

Ist es möglich, eine Erweiterungsfunktion zu erstellen und diese @ aufzurufe als ob es statisch wäre? Beispielsweise..fun System.sayByeAndExit() { println("Goodbye!") System.exit() } fun main(args: Array<String>) { System.sayByeAndExit() // I'd ...

6 die antwort

Kotlin: Wie kann ich eine "statische" vererbbare Funktion erstellen?

Zum Beispiel möchte ich eine Funktion habenexample() auf einem TypChild das erstreckt sichParent damit ich die funktion auf beiden nutzen kann. Child.example() Parent.example()er erste "offensichtliche" Weg, dies zu tun, führt über das ...